Agency on Aging Program Coordinator (Future Contract Opportunity)
Job Summary
TalentWise LLC is building a pipeline of senior program professionals to support anticipated government contract awards with Arlington County, VA.
The Agency on Aging Program Coordinator provides strategic leadership, program oversight, and community engagement to support services for older adults. This role serves as a key liaison with federal, state, regional, and local partners, while managing programs, contracts, and initiatives that address the needs of the aging population.
The position is responsible for long-range planning, program development, policy recommendations, and oversight of staff and service providers to ensure effective, compliant, and responsive service delivery.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ead planning, development, and implementation of programs supporting older adults
- Serve as primary liaison with federal, state, regional agencies, and community organizations
- Represent the program to boards, commissions, and public forums; prepare and deliver presentations
- Develop and manage grants, contracts, and service agreements with providers
- Monitor program performance and evaluate effectiveness of services and initiatives
- Conduct research and needs assessments to identify service gaps and emerging community needs
- Provide policy recommendations and support strategic planning efforts
- Oversee program budgets, expenditures, and financial reporting
- Ensure compliance with federal and state regulations (e.g., Older Americans Act)
- Supervise and guide program staff, contractors, and volunteers
- Coordinate cross-functional efforts with internal departments and external stakeholders
- Prepare reports, communications, and materials for leadership and governing bodies
